Drean, Gray Knock Off No. 2 Seeds, Advance to Semis of ITA Regionals

Charlottesville, Va. – The UMBC doubles tandem of Daniel Gray (Bowie, Md./The Bullis School) and junior Alex Drean (Bayonne, France) advanced to the semifinals of the 2014 ITA Atlantic Regionals on Sunday.  

The seventh-seeded duo advanced to the semis by defeating the second-seeded pairing (ranked 34 nationally) of Dias/Tverijonas of George Washington, 8-7 (5).  

Gray and Drean will now take on the duo of eighth-seeded Monteiro/Corbett of Virginia Tech on Monday.

The winners of the singles and double flights earn automatic bids to the USTA/ITA National Indoor Championships at the USTA Billie Jean King National Tennis Center in Flushing Meadows, New York, Nov. 6-9.
